Hebrew-English Dictionary
Strongs: H8147
Hebrew: שְׁנַיִם
Transliteration: shᵉnayim
Pronunciation: shen-ah'-yim
Part of Speech: Noun
Bible Usage: {both} {couple} {double} {second} {twain} + {twelfth} + {twelve} + twenty (sixscore) {thousand} {twice} two.
Definition:
the second form being feminine); two; also (as ordinal) twofold
1. two
a. two (the cardinal number)
1. two, both, double, twice
b. second (the ordinal number)
c. in combination with other numbers
d. both (a dual number)
